Chapelle de Gornévec
Chapelle de Gornévec is a chapel in Plumergat, Arrondissement of Lorient, Brittany. Chapelle de Gornévec is situated nearby to the theater building Théâtre de Verdure de Pont-Er-Groah, as well as near the social service facility Maison Saint-Joachim.Photo: Rosescreen, CC BY-SA 3.0.
- Type: Chapel
- Description: chapel located in Morbihan, in France
- Also known as: “Chapelle Notre-Dame de Gornévec”

Sainte-Anne or Sainte-Anne-d'Auray or Sainte-Anne-en-Pluneret is a railway station in Pluneret, Brittany, France. The station was opened on 26 September 1862, and is located on the Savenay–Landerneau railway. Sainte-Anne station is situated 4 km south of Chapelle de Gornévec.

Sainte-Anne-d'Auray is a commune in the Morbihan department of Brittany in north-western France. It is the third most popular pilgrimage site in France, after Lourdes and Lisieux.
